如果Oracle NLS_LANG配置錯誤,可能會導致以下幾種后果:
- 數據亂碼:由于NLS_LANG配置錯誤,數據庫無法正確識別字符集編碼,導致存儲和檢索的數據出現亂碼。
- 日期格式化錯誤:NLS_LANG配置錯誤可能導致日期格式化不正確,從而導致日期數據顯示錯誤或無法正確比較。
- 語言環境問題:NLS_LANG配置錯誤可能導致數據庫在處理語言環境相關的操作時出現問題,例如排序、大小寫敏感等。
- 性能問題:NLS_LANG配置錯誤可能導致數據庫在進行字符集轉換時消耗更多的資源,從而影響系統性能。
- 應用程序問題:如果應用程序依賴于正確的NLS_LANG配置來與數據庫通信,配置錯誤可能導致應用程序無法正常工作。
因此,正確配置Oracle NLS_LANG非常重要,以確保數據庫能夠正確處理字符集編碼、日期格式化等操作,從而避免以上問題的發生。